The problems associated with finished basement waterproofing often relate to water seepage through foundation walls or floors, high humidity levels, or drainage issues around the property. These issues can lead to visible water stains, peeling paint, or musty odors, which diminish the space’s livability. Many plans involve installing or improving drainage systems, applying sealants or waterproof coatings, or adding interior barriers like vapor barriers or sump pumps. Homeowners may also consider ongoing moisture control measures, such as dehumidification or better grading around the property, to mitigate future problems. What are common basement waterproofing solutions for finished basements? Common solutions include interior sealants, sump pump systems, drainage improvements, and vapor barriers, which help prevent water intrusion and moisture buildup in finished basements.
How do local contractors assess the waterproofing needs of a finished basement? They evaluate factors such as basement layout, signs of water intrusion, soil conditions, and existing drainage systems to determine the most effective waterproofing methods.
Can basement waterproofing solutions be applied without damaging finished interiors? Yes, many waterproofing methods, like interior sealants and sump pumps, can be installed with minimal disruption to finished basement surfaces.
What types of waterproofing systems are suitable for finished basements? Interior waterproofing systems, including drainage panels, vapor barriers, and sump pump installations, are typically suitable for finished basement spaces.
How do local contractors ensure the longevity of basement waterproofing solutions? They use proven materials and techniques, properly seal all entry points, and may recommend ongoing maintenance to ensure long-term effectiveness of waterproofing measures.
